The Significance of RTP in Online Slot Gaming
The RTP percentage of a slot game indicates the theoretical amount a player might expect to win back over the long term, expressed as a percentage of total wagers. For instance, a game with a 96% RTP suggests that, over time, players will recover approximately £96 for every £100 wagered. While individual sessions may vary widely, RTP fundamentally reflects the underlying mathematical design of the game, governed by the game’s Random Number Generator (RNG).
